**Guangzhou Powers to Victory in Youth CSL**
Guangzhou FC made a strong statement in the Youth CSL recently, securing a crucial 2-0 win against Shandong Taishan. The match, held at the Guangzhou Training Center, showcased the young side's fighting spirit and determination to climb the league standings.
The game was a thrilling encounter, with Guangzhou dominating possession from the first whistle. Their attacking intent was clear, and they broke through the defensive ranks in the 15th minute when forward Chen Yifei fired a powerful shot past the Shandong goalkeeper. The second goal came just five minutes later, as midfielder Liang Qiyuan capitalized on a defensive error to slot the ball into the net.
This victory not only extended Guangzhou's winning streak but also highlighted their growing confidence under the leadership of head coach Li Xiaopeng. The young squad has been progressing steadily in the league, and this win has strengthened their position in the top half of the table.
Guangzhou’s defensive organization was also a standout feature of the match. Despite facing a resilient Shandong side, the home team’s backline remained compact and communicated effectively, limiting their opponents to few clear chances. Upfront, the combination play between the attacking trio of Chen Yifei, Liang Qiyuan, and Zhang Yuxin was a joy to watch, showcasing the team’s fluidity and creativity.
With this win, Guangzhou has sent a clear message to their rivals: they are serious contenders for a playoff spot. The team now prepares to face Sichuan Longfor in their next fixture, aiming to build on this momentum.
